A minor earthquake with magnitude 2.83 (ml/mb) was reported 5 kilometers (3 miles) from Mount Vernon in Washington on Thursday. The epicenter was at a depth of 8.81 km (5 miles). Global date and time of event UTC/GMT: 19/06/25 / 2025-06-19 06:19:20 / June 19, 2025 @ 6:19 am. Event id: uw62122887. Ids that are associated to the earthquake: uw62122887. Exact location of event, longitude -122.40333333333 West, latitude 48.414833333333 North, depth = 8.81 km. The temblor was picked up at 06:19:20 / 6:19 am (local time epicenter).
